收藏
回答

服务商付款码支付,如果支付超时不调用撤销订单,会有什么问题吗?

如果支付超时,微信平台也会在45s关闭该订单,查询订单就是支付失败状态,那为什么还要在超时30秒后调用撤销订单呢?

为了继续使用当前订单号吗?如果是,我按照支付流水号作为订单号是不是就可以了?

回答关注问题邀请回答
收藏

2 个回答

  • 跨商通
    跨商通
    2021-03-25

    因为如果一次扫码支付不成功的话,一般店家会让用户再次扫码;

    你可以选择不撤销订单。但是,

    如果你不调用撤销订单,如果在31秒的时候,上一个支付成功了呢?用户岂不是连续支付了两次,扣了两次钱?

    以上只是理论猜的,没有实践过,请自行参考。

    2021-03-25
    有用 1
    回复
  • Memory
    Memory
    2021-03-25

    撤销订单是为了在交易异常情况下,对某些特定情况下用户的已经支付成功的扣款进行退款处理。

    2021-03-25
    有用
    回复
登录 后发表内容
问题标签